Diamond Jubilee Bank Holiday
The Queen's Diamond Jubilee celebrations are due to be held over the first weekend of June. As part of the celebrations, the government have changed some of the official bank holidays and created an additional one so there will be a four-day weekend.
The end of May bank holiday has been moved to Monday 4th June 2012 and the extra bank holiday will be on Tuesday 5th June 2012.
As is usual for bank holidays, the hours that a pharmacy normally would have been open on those days can be counted towards its core contractual hours for that week, but the pharmacy can be closed on those days.
Pharmacy contractors are encouraged to inform their PCT whether their premises will be open on bank holidays. This information is obviously of critical importance to PCTs in order that they are able to plan pharmacy provision during holiday periods. If PCTs are not able to determine the opening hours of pharmacies, with a high degree of certainty, their option may be to issue directions to one or more pharmacies, requiring them to open. This clearly is not in the best interests of pharmacies if there are other suitable pharmacies that would have been open – so PSNC recommends that all pharmacies notify their intentions – and then open as they have notified.
